Android开发进阶:索引优化实战
|
在Android开发中,索引优化是提升应用性能的重要一环,尤其是在处理大量数据或频繁查询的场景下。作为界面设计师,虽然我们不直接参与后端逻辑的实现,但理解索引机制能够帮助我们在设计数据展示时做出更合理的决策。
AI提供的信息图,仅供参考 索引的核心在于减少数据库查询的开销。当数据库表中存在大量数据时,没有合适的索引会导致每次查询都需要扫描整个表,这会显著影响应用的响应速度。因此,在数据模型设计阶段,合理规划索引字段至关重要。 在实际开发中,我们需要根据查询频率和数据分布来选择索引字段。例如,经常用于筛选、排序或关联的字段应优先考虑建立索引。但也要避免过度索引,因为过多的索引不仅占用存储空间,还可能降低写入效率。 对于界面设计师而言,理解这些优化原则有助于在与开发团队协作时提出更高效的数据展示方案。比如,当需要展示一个列表时,可以建议使用分页加载,并结合索引优化查询性能,从而提升用户体验。 还需要关注索引的维护和监控。随着数据量的增长,原有的索引可能不再适用,定期分析查询日志并调整索引策略是保持系统性能的关键。同时,利用Android Studio提供的工具进行性能分析,也能帮助我们发现潜在的索引问题。 站长个人见解,索引优化不仅是开发者的任务,界面设计师也需要具备一定的理解,这样才能在整体项目中实现更高效的系统设计和更流畅的用户交互。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

